Statistics and accolades all point to the strength of Milton Keynes as a regional economic powerhouse. Forecasts and plans for future development further suggest that this role will continue and grow:
Milton Keynes is one of the fastest growing economies in the UK, producing £14.03bn of Gross Domestic Product (GDP) in 2020
In 2020, there were 175,000 jobs in Milton Keynes.
One of the UK’s top five cities for business start-ups per 10,000 population
Milton Keynes is consistently within the top 12 for new patents per 100,000 population
The Irwin Mitchell UK Powerhouse reports consistently rank Milton Keynes as one of the top UK cities for both existing and forecast growth in employment and Gross Value Added (GVA)
Milton Keynes regularly features as one of the UK’s top ten cities to work
Identified as one of the UK’s five Fast Growth Cities
Located centrally between Cambridge & Oxford and on the London Euston - Birmingham corridor
